Transaction 12b11157785dcc0111d6541aa517114c6af919328918ae40c3d27ad565f618ea

1 Input
2 Outputs
  • 12b11157785dcc0111d6541aa517114c6af919328918ae40c3d27ad565f618ea:0
  • value  178306955
    address  3CSKyunC4EnWKWWqcRv7nohxeYFH1zkrzH
  • 12b11157785dcc0111d6541aa517114c6af919328918ae40c3d27ad565f618ea:1
  • value  211000
    address  32VxwbUc61FDbxDqXL6bTnRsZ566E91Giy